首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用PHPExcel将百分比数字格式化为Excel百分比?

PHPExcel是一个用于创建和操作Excel文件的PHP库。要将百分比数字格式化为Excel百分比,可以使用PHPExcel提供的setCellValueExplicit方法。

具体步骤如下:

  1. 首先,确保已经安装了PHPExcel库,并在代码中引入PHPExcel的自动加载文件。
  2. 创建一个PHPExcel对象,并选择要操作的工作表。
代码语言:txt
复制
$objPHPExcel = new PHPExcel();
$objPHPExcel->setActiveSheetIndex(0);
$sheet = $objPHPExcel->getActiveSheet();
  1. 假设要将百分比数字格式化为Excel百分比的单元格是A1,可以使用setCellValueExplicit方法设置单元格的值,并指定数据类型为百分比。
代码语言:txt
复制
$percentage = 0.75; // 百分比数字
$cellValue = $percentage * 100; // 将百分比数字转换为百分比
$cell = 'A1'; // 单元格位置
$objPHPExcel->getActiveSheet()->setCellValueExplicit($cell, $cellValue, PHPExcel_Cell_DataType::TYPE_NUMERIC);
  1. 接下来,使用getStyle方法获取单元格的样式对象,并使用setFormatCode方法设置单元格的格式为百分比。
代码语言:txt
复制
$style = $objPHPExcel->getActiveSheet()->getStyle($cell);
$style->getNumberFormat()->setFormatCode(PHPExcel_Style_NumberFormat::FORMAT_PERCENTAGE);
  1. 最后,保存Excel文件。
代码语言:txt
复制
$objWriter = PHPExcel_IOFactory::createWriter($objPHPExcel, 'Excel2007');
$objWriter->save('output.xlsx');

这样,百分比数字就会被格式化为Excel百分比,并保存在名为output.xlsx的Excel文件中。

推荐的腾讯云相关产品:腾讯云对象存储(COS),用于存储和管理Excel文件。产品介绍链接地址:https://cloud.tencent.com/product/cos

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券